Program Overview
The BSc (Hons) Environmental Health with Professional Practice at the University of the West of Scotland is a professionally accredited undergraduate degree that combines academic study with professional practice. It equips students with the knowledge and skills to become environmental health professionals, preparing them for careers in environmental health, public health, and related fields. The program includes a 48-week placement with a local authority, providing students with hands-on experience in the field. Graduates are eligible to become professional environmental health officers (EHOs) or pursue broader environmental health roles in various industries.
Program Outline
BSc (Hons) Environmental Health with Professional Practice at the University of the West of Scotland (UWS)
Degree Overview:
This program is a unique, professionally-accredited undergraduate degree designed to equip students with the knowledge and skills to become environmental health professionals. It combines academic study with professional practice, including a 48-week placement with a local authority, to prepare graduates for a successful career in the field.
Objectives:
- Equip students with the knowledge and skills to manage the health and safety of organizations.
- Enable graduates to become professional environmental health officers (EHOs) or move into broader environmental health roles in various industries.
- Provide students with a thorough understanding of the legislative framework, risk management, environmental protection, and public health.
- Develop students' transferable skills such as research, presentation, communication, and teamwork.
Outline:
Year 1:
- Introduction to Environmental Health
- Health and Safety Law
- Environmental Science
- Public Health
- Food Safety
- Environmental Protection
Year 2:
- Environmental Health Legislation
- Risk Management
- Entomology and Parasitology
- Introduction to Microbiological Analysis
- Health and Hygiene
- Environmental Protection
Year 3:
- 39-week professional practice placement with a local authority
- Food Inspection and Food Safety
Year 4:
- Advanced Food Inspection
- Housing, Acoustics and Health
- Public Health Microbiology
- Pollution Control
- 9-week professional practice placement with a local authority
- Supervised research dissertation

Careers:
- Environmental Health Officer (starting salary: £35,000)
- Government agencies (SEPA, FSS/FSA, HSE, PHS)
- Private industry / third sector
- Academia
- Environmental Specialist
- Food Safety / Standards Officer / Consultant
- Built Environment / Housing Officer
Other:
- The program is accredited by the Royal Environmental Health Institute of Scotland (REHIS).
- Graduates have gone on to enroll in postgraduate programs at UWS, including MSc Waste and Resource Management, as well as Public Health and Business Management.
- The program information presented here is based on the 2023-2024 academic year.
